I'm staying off of Batu Balong Road in Canggu, Bali, which means I can walk a lot of places (and also simultaneously play frogger as I dodge motorcycles and vehicles that get way too close to me as I'm trying to walk).

There's not much of a shoulder to walk on the road, but it's TECHNICALLY doable to walk along Batu Balong in Canggu if you're still in "I haven't rented a motorbike and maybe I will, maybe I won't mode."

So, I walked into this awesome place called Moana. Like practically everywhere in town, they have a lot of healthy options! I ordered some kind of breaded or fried eggplant with avocado and spicy tuna sauce. It sounded weird enough to be amazing, and it was!

Even their menu is amazing:

To get a feel for the prices there, 13k Indonesian Rupiah (IDR) = about $1 USD.

Look how creative the floor is! I always admire and appreciate creativity in a restaurant or cafe.

This is definitely a good place to write a steemit post (as long as you have a full charge on your laptop. I didn't see any power outlets here).
